About Manpreet Kaur

Manpreet Kaur is a scholar working on Computer Networks and Communications, Electrical and Electronic Engineering, Information Systems, Artificial Intelligence and Aerospace Engineering, having authored 35 papers that have together received 420 indexed citations. Recurring topics across this work include Energy Efficient Wireless Sensor Networks (9 papers), Blockchain Technology Applications and Security (6 papers), Mobile Ad Hoc Networks (6 papers), IoT-based Smart Home Systems (5 papers), IoT and Edge/Fog Computing (5 papers), Caching and Content Delivery (3 papers), Cryptography and Data Security (3 papers) and Energy Harvesting in Wireless Networks (3 papers). The work is most often cited by research in Information Systems (219 citations), Marketing (75 citations), Computer Networks and Communications (160 citations), Hardware and Architecture (28 citations) and Sensory Systems (19 citations). Manpreet Kaur has collaborated with scholars based in India, Saudi Arabia and Malaysia. Frequent co-authors include Mohammad Zubair Khan, Oliver Sinnen, Abdulfattah Noorwali, Subhendu Kumar Pani, Chinmay Chakraborty, Abdullah Alsaeedi, Deepak Kumar, Ashok Kumar Malik, Bogdan-Constantin Neagu and Ashok K. Goel. Their work appears in journals such as IEEE Access, Wireless Personal Communications, Clinical Biomechanics, Journal of Parallel and Distributed Computing and Diagnostic Microbiology and Infectious Disease.
